dedlfix: Unterscheidung live - dev

Beitrag lesen

Tach!

Beispiel

if(something){
  if(dev)doSomething();
  if(live) doSomethingElse();
}


> Ich möchte halt vermeiden, ständig solche Forks im Code zu haben.  
  
Warum unterscheidet denn der Code aktiv solche Fälle selbst?  
  
Mit Dependency Injection könnte man zwei Profile erzeugen und in der Entwicklung eben etwas anderes als im Produktiven in die Klasse/wasauchimmer injizieren. So ruft der Code mal dies und mal das auf, ohne dass man es ihm ansieht.  
  
  
dedlfix.